Hi there,

If you'd like to know what version of Flash you are using, please go to this URL: http://www.adobe.com/software/flash/about/

The version will appear in the middle of the screen. If you are running Flash 10.22 or below, it's time for an upgrade!

Please uninstall your current flash player first: http://kb2.adobe.com/cps/141/tn_14157.html
*Make sure you not only download, but also open and run the uninstaller!

Then go here to install the newest Flash player (Flash 10): http://get.adobe.com/flashplayer/
*Close all tabs and programs before installing.

If your operating system doesn't support Flash 10, use the Adobe link below to install a higher version of Flash 9:
http://kb.adobe.com/selfservice/viewContent.do?externalId=kb406791&sliceId=2
